What is the latest EMO robot price in 2025?

As of 2025, the standard EMO robot is priced at $279, including the robot, a skateboard charger with cable, and a free smart light for basic home integration. The EMO White variant comes in at $289, offering a sleeker aesthetic. For enhanced autonomy, the EMO GO HOME edition is $369 (standard) or $379 (White), bundling the Home Station for automatic charging. Prices have stabilized post-launch, with occasional bundles dropping the effective cost by 10-15% during sales on the official Living AI site or Amazon.
Market trends show a slight increase from 2024 due to added features like multi-language support, but it's still competitive in the desktop AI pet category. If you're budgeting, factor in shipping ($20-50 internationally) and potential taxes, bringing the total to $300-450 for most buyers. Compared to inflation-adjusted prices from prior years, it's a value play for long-term ownership.

Does the EMO robot require a monthly subscription fee?

No. The EMO robot no subscription fee model is one of its strongest selling points—all features, including AI interactions, games, and over-the-air (OTA) firmware updates, are included with the one-time purchase. Unlike some competitors that lock advanced capabilities behind paywalls, Living AI commits to free lifetime updates, ensuring your EMO evolves without extra costs. This approach builds trust and longevity, as users report seamless access to new games and improved voice recognition without hidden fees. Is the EMO robot Home Station worth buying?

Absolutely, if autonomy is a priority—the Home Station significantly improves EMO's companionship by enabling automatic recharging and exploration within a defined area. Priced at $99 standalone, it uses LED matrix displays for status icons and creates a virtual fence via laser sensors, preventing falls and extending playtime. Manual charging via the skateboard is convenient for basic use, but the Home Station adds hands-off convenience, like EMO returning to charge when low on battery. User reviews highlight its value for busy households, reducing the need to monitor the robot constantly. If you're upgrading, the GO HOME bundle saves money. Drawbacks? It's an extra expense for those on tight budgets, but for enhanced independence, it's worth it.

What are the after-sales and warranty policies?

Living AI offers a standard 1-year warranty covering manufacturing defects, with options for repair or replacement. Common issues like battery degradation are handled via email support (service@living.ai), requiring photos or videos for diagnosis. Shipping for returns is user-paid, but replacements are often swift for in-warranty cases. Beyond warranty, community forums provide DIY fixes, like battery replacements ($47-50 via third-party services). Hidden costs here might include international customs fees, reported up to $120 in some cases. Overall, after-sales is responsive, with users praising quick resolutions for glitches.

What is the suitable age range for the EMO robot?

Official recommendations peg EMO as suitable for ages 6+ as a pet companion, with no upper limit as a desktop assistant. What age is the EMO robot appropriate for kids? Real user feedback shows it's most popular among 5-10-year-olds for playful interactions, fostering emotional bonds without complex setups. For teens and adults, it serves as an AI helper for reminders and entertainment. EMO robot age appropriate considerations include its small parts (choking hazard under 3) and need for supervision to prevent falls. It's versatile, appealing to families where kids enjoy its games while parents use it for daily assists.

Is EMO valuable for children's STEM education?

Honest Answer: Yes, but modestly—Does the EMO robot have educational benefits for children? Its value focuses on emotional connection, companionship, and early programming thinking, rather than deep coding like Arduino projects. Through voice commands and AI responses, kids learn basic tech interactions, sparking interest in robotics and AI. It's not a full STEM kit but complements learning by teaching empathy via expressions and problem-solving in games. Parents report it encourages curiosity, with updates adding educational mini-lessons on weather or facts. For deeper education, pair it with apps, but alone, it's more about fun learning.

Does EMO support Chinese interaction?

Yes, EMO can understand and speak Chinese with high accuracy, thanks to firmware 3.0.0, which supports 10 languages including Chinese, English, and more. Can the EMO robot understand and speak Chinese? It switches seamlessly via app settings, responding naturally in the selected language. Recognition is robust for clear speech, making it ideal for multilingual homes. Early versions were English-only, but 2025 updates have broadened accessibility.

How long does the EMO robot battery last on a full charge?

Based on actual tests, EMO lasts 1.5-2 hours in continuous active use (e.g., dancing, chatting), extending to 4 hours in low-power standby. How long does the EMO robot battery last on a full charge? Factors like Wi-Fi activity and movement affect it—standby consumes minimal power. Users report consistent performance in quiet modes.

How long does it take to charge EMO? How do I charge it?

A full charge takes 2-3 hours via the skateboard or Home Station. Does the EMO robot automatically return to its charger? Yes, with the Home Station, it navigates back when low. Manual charging involves placing EMO on the skateboard—simple and cable-free.

How durable is the EMO robot's hardware? Is it easily damaged?

EMO is quite durable, with a legged design and headphones acting as bumpers against falls. Is the EMO robot durable and easy to break? It survives multiple drops, but the screen needs protection. Daily maintenance: Wipe with a soft cloth, avoid water. EMO robot battery lifespan and replacement options? Batteries last 1-2 years; replacements are available via support or DIY ($47).

What are the environmental requirements for EMO's operation?

EMO robot desktop environment requirements for safety: Operate on smooth, flat surfaces like desks to prevent tipping; avoid edges. It adapts to moderate light and noise, but bright lights may affect sensors. Ideal setup: Clutter-free area, stable Wi-Fi.

Will EMO's AI features continue to be updated?

Yes, Living AI's OTA strategy ensures regular enhancements—2025's firmware 3.0.0 added object recognition, multi-language speaking (including Chinese), and new games/emojis. Improved voice accuracy and features like theater mode keep it fresh.

How does the EMO robot protect user privacy?

EMO processes camera data locally; audio is sent for recognition but retained only 90 days. EMO robot privacy concerns are minimal—no data selling, with user rights for deletion. Secure measures protect against breaches.

Will EMO support third-party smart home integration in the future?

Currently controls smart lights; testing Alexa/Google Home for broader integration as a universal remote. Potential for more in updates.
